Oglas
Linux distribucije bodo kmalu dobile nov prikazni strežnik z imenom Wayland. Toda kaj točno je to in zakaj je pomembno? Poglejmo Wayland in poglejmo, kako lahko to takoj preizkusite.
Kaj je Wayland?
Wayland je nov prikazni strežnik, ki bi moral v naslednjih nekaj letih doseči distribucijo Linuxa. Čeprav se prikazovalni strežnik Wayland že šteje za stabilnega, še vedno manjka nekatere koristne funkcije in večina orodij za uporabniški vmesnik, kot sta GTK in Qt, še nimata dovolj podpore, da bi lahko bila Wayland dejansko rabljen. Vendar pa se trenutno dela na podpori in Wayland bo končno vključen v distribucije Linuxa, ko bo podpora že vzpostavljena.
Kaj je prikazni strežnik?
Toda morda se sprašujete, kaj je prikazni strežnik? To je del programske opreme, ki usklajuje vhod in izhod sistema v povezavi s tistim, kar vidite na zaslonu.
Torej, orodja za uporabniški vmesnik, kot sta GTK in Qt, na prikazovalnem strežniku povedo, kako uporabljati elemente vmesnika, kot so okna in gumbe, in se z miško tudi pogovoriti, da veste, kam postaviti kazalec. Prav tako sodeluje s programi in operacijskim sistemom na podlagi tega, kar počnete v GUI. Z drugimi besedami, če v aplikaciji za urejanje videov kliknete gumb »Render«, potem zaslonski strežnik sporoči programu, da je bil kliknjen gumb, ki začne postopek upodabljanja.
Wayland v primerjavi s strežnikom X Display
Čeprav je Wayland nov prikazni strežnik, ni prvi, saj trenutno za potrebe namizja uporabljamo drug prikazni strežnik. Torej, kaj je narobe s trenutno prikaznim strežnikom, znanim kot X.org X Display Server? Kratek odgovor: veliko.
Podatkovna baza kod, ki temelji na X-prikazovalnem strežniku, je stara vsaj tri desetletja in se nenehno spreminja in prilagaja, tako da nudi nove funkcije. Koda torej ni le stara, ampak tudi popolna zmešnjava. Vse funkcije so razporejene po različnih datotekah in še vedno obstaja koda za funkcionalnost, ki je nihče več ne uporablja. Še huje je, da je v kodi več napak, ki so varnostna vprašanja, ki čakajo, da jih odkrijemo in izkoristimo.
Skupnost je namesto, da bi poskušala znova napisati celoten X-strežni strežnik, da bi ta nered spremenila v nekaj bolj obvladljivega, namesto tega napisala nov prikazni strežnik iz nič. Ne le, da je to lažje narediti, ampak tudi razvijalcem omogoča, da načrtujejo prihodnje potrebe in izvedbe načrtovanja, preden dejansko začnejo pisati kodo. To bo pomagalo tudi do čistejše kode.
Wayland vs. Mir
Wayland ni edini prihajajoči zaslonski strežnik. Canonical, družba za Ubuntujem Zakaj bi uporabniki operacijskega sistema Windows XP morali preklopiti na "Trusty Tahr" na Ubuntu 14.04 LTSČe še vedno poskušate odložiti Windows XP, vendar še niste našli druge možnosti, je Ubuntu 14.04 odlična izbira. Preberi več , je zahvalil Waylandu, da je ustvaril svoj prikazni strežnik, imenovan Mir. Canonical ni maral smeri Waylanda in se je odločil, da bo projekt usmeril v popoln nadzor nad razvojem svojega prikaznega strežnika.
Skupnost je bila ogorčena zaradi odločitve podjetja Canonical, da odpravi Waylanda, da ustvari Mir, saj je to pomenilo, da bi morali razvijalci delati na podpori dveh prikaznih strežnikov namesto enega. Za zdaj se zdi, da se Mir še vedno razvija stalno in naj bi bil na koncu vključen v namizje Ubuntu in izdaje Ubuntu Touch.
Kako poskusiti Wayland
Zdaj, ko veste nekaj o Waylandu, je čas, da preizkusite! Najboljši način za to, ne da bi se zapletli z lastno namestitvijo Linuxa, je prenesti kopijo zadnje različice sistema Windows Rebecca Black OS. Ignorirajte ime, saj služi kot dober predogled tehnologije za Wayland in namizno okolje, ki podpira Wayland, imenovano Hawaii. Ko ga naložite, lahko napišite na USB ključ Linux Live USB Creator: Linux enostavno zaženite s svojega Flash Drive Preberi več in zaženite to. Zagon na virtualnem stroju na žalost ne bo deloval (vsaj zaenkrat ne), ker ni na voljo grafični gonilnik, ki bi deloval tako z Waylandom kot z VirtualBoxom.
Če želite preizkusiti Wayland v bolj priljubljeni distribuciji, Fedora ponuja predogled Waylanda Fedora 20: Kaj je novega v tej izdaji Linuxa "Heisenbug"?Fedora je pred kratkim praznovala 10 let svojega obstoja s svojo 20. izdajo - primerno kodno imenovano "Heisenbug". Preberi več do katere lahko dostopate z izvajanjem ukaza:
gnome-session - sesija gnome-wayland
.
Ponovno ga uporabljajte na lastno odgovornost, še posebej, ker GNOME ne podpira Waylanda skoraj tako dobro, kot to naredi havajsko namizje.
Waylandova prihodnost
Upajmo, da se bo sprejetje Waylanda zgodilo hitro, ker prej bomo prešli na čistejšo kodno bazo, tem bolje. To bo veliko varnejše in verjetno hitrejše, saj bo tudi manj lačnih virov. Do takrat lahko vedno dobite najnovejšo različico Rebecca Black OS, da jo preizkusite.
Kaj menite o Waylandu? Ste veseli, da se sčasoma preklopite nanjo? Sporočite nam v komentarjih!
Danny je starejši na univerzi v Severnem Teksasu, ki ima vse vidike odprtokodne programske opreme in Linuxa.